# Service Accounts: String Extraction

The `extract-i18n` script pulls translatable strings from all Bramblewick repos and pushes them to the Glossa service. It runs under the `i18n-extractor` service account. Do not run it under your personal account; Glossa rate-limits individual users aggressively. The account has write access to the staging catalog only. Set the token in your shell before invoking the script. The current staging token is below.

API key for kahap-kafog: zpat15_6qzxZ7YR8aDwjmp

Subject: Handover — Snackroute restock planner

Hey Tomas,

Quick handover before the weekly sync. Snackroute's restock planner ran clean all week except Tuesday, when the demand forecaster double-counted the Larkspur campus machines. I patched the dedupe job; keep an eye on the morning run. The route optimizer is still slow on Fridays — known issue, ticket's open. Nothing else pending. If anyone at the sync has questions about the forecaster fix, they can reach the planner team here.

alerts address for kafof-bagag: kasael@olvarqdyn.corp

Subject: DR drill — Friday, tile cache. Team: we're failing over Mapstone's tile-rendering cache (Glazeline) to the Torvald standby cluster at 09:00. New folks: expect cold-cache latency for ~20 minutes; do not purge manually. Watch the hit-rate dashboard and log anomalies in the drill channel. Rollback is automatic if error rates spike. To unlock the standby cluster's admin console, use the recovery passphrase provided on the following line.

strongbox words: druvan-lamys-eliius-jorax-istox-soreth-ulays-gilix-ralix-oliiel-norwyn-casvan-praius

Ticket CAT-1189: Expired credentials blocking catalog cache invalidation

The Shelfwright catalog service can't purge stale entries from Mistcache — the invalidation worker's key expired Tuesday. Symptom: old prices lingering on product pages. New folks: this key lives in the worker's env config, nowhere else. Rotate, redeploy the worker, confirm purges resume in the dashboard. The replacement key for Mistcache is below.

API key for bageg-kajef: vxb2-ss